Ahead of its Sankranti release, Chiranjeevi and Nayanthara starrer Mana Shankara Vara Prasad Garu has found itself at the centre of online discussion after ratings and reviews were disabled on BookMyShow following a court order. The move, taken before the film's theatrical release, has triggered mixed reactions among audiences, with many questioning the need to block public feedback.

Ratings blocked for Chiranjeevi's MSVPG

Users visiting Chiranjeevi's film's BookMyShow page are greeted with a message that reads, "Ratings and reviews disabled as per court order." This means viewers will not be able to rate or review the film on the ticketing platform until further notice, a step that is relatively rare for big-budget releases.

According to industry chatter, the makers sought legal intervention amid concerns over fake reviews and coordinated negative rating campaigns that often surface around major releases. Over the past few years, several films have been impacted by manipulated online ratings, which producers argue can influence audience perception even before people watch the film.

Netizens react to the block

However, the decision has not gone down well with a section of social media users. On Reddit, one user remarked, "For MSVPG, audience can't rate on BookMyShow," while another criticised the move, saying, "Imagine being so insecure that you disable consumer ratings for your product." A third comment read, "This just makes people more curious about what they're trying to hide."

At the same time, some users defended the court order, pointing out the growing misuse of online platforms. "Fake ratings have become a real issue. At least this gives the film a fair chance," a Reddit user commented, adding that genuine feedback can still emerge through word of mouth.

Directed by Anil Ravipudi, Mana Shankara Vara Prasad Garu is positioned as a mass entertainer with family appeal and is one of the most anticipated Telugu releases of the festive season. The film also features a special appearance by Venkatesh, adding to the buzz surrounding its release.

The move has reignited a broader conversation about the power of digital ratings and whether blocking them protects creativity or silences audience voices. While supporters believe it shields films from targeted negativity, critics argue that ratings are an essential part of consumer choice.

As the film gears up for release, all eyes are now on how audiences will respond once they finally watch it, ratings or no ratings.
